With the derailleur shifted into the small chainring, adjust the derailleur at the braze-on mounting bolt so that the outer cage plate is 1-2mm above the tallest tooth on the large chainring. Those that know how to adjust cable tension on a mechanical derailleur will find the micro-adjust on an AXS derailleur immediately familiar because it does exactly the same thing, electronically. In a regular mechanical derailleur system, there is a cable that pulls the derailleur from the harder gears up the cassette into the easiest ones, and you can adjust the tension on that cable to pull it in one direction or the other.
